For me at least, I'd sum up monogatari as an anime about growing up from childhood to adulthood. Characters that first look well rounded are in fact flawed, delusional liars, core ideas of the protagonist shatter as he realizes things can't go his way, he has to learn and embrace his mistakes and flaws to find a way out of things, realising in the process that you can't just fuck around and expect consequences to be non existant. In this anime every character also has to get their shit together and deal with the stuff they've always pretended wasn't there in order to grow past it and prospere in life. Bro rolls off Araragi Koiyomi and flubs Monogatari pronunciation. Jokes aside, you did a great job explaining this anime. I love the puns and word play that is persistent in the show. You definitely need to know a bit of Japanese to get some of it unfortunately, the world play is such a big part of it. Having it dubbed or reading the subtitles you kind of miss some of the comedy of the show. Even with as little Japanese as I know I bet there are still some world play jokes that I missed unless they really emphasized them when they said them.
